The grippers are used in highly variable industries such as consumer goods manufacturing, food processing and packaging, and e-commerce supply chain. ![]() The company’s soft robotic fingers handle a wide variety of objects in terms of shapes, rigidity, and fragility without requiring multiple and potentially expensive sensors. Previously, Soft Robotics would create custom grippers for its users. The mGrip system enables users to set up their own configurations of the grippers based on need. FANUC is the world’s largest industrial robot manufacturer, so this partnership offers an opportunity to accelerate adoption of soft robotic grippers. ![]() yesterday announced that its mGrip modular gripping system is now available through FANUC’s global distribution network.
